>>>> - always when i close database connection server reports:
>>>> Connection terminated abnormally
>>>> Disconnected TCPIP client's AppInfo: HOST=visibuntu;PID=1906
>>>> however freetds & odbc don't seem to detect any problem (according to
>>>> logs)

> Mmm.. you login and after 2 seconds close tsql, right ??
right, but its only for test to have log short. it happens also when i do some
actions in session

> Probably ASA 11 wants the LOGOUT token which we don't send. I would
> add a tds_disconnect which would send TDS_LOGOUT token and that close
> connection. I noted that we have
> - tds_connect_and_login (login.c) which connect and manage login
> - tds_connect (net.c) which is a small tds_open_socket wrapper
> - tds_close_socket (net.c) which disconnect socket
> - tds_open_socket (net.c) which connect the socket
> Perhaps tds_disconnect is a bad name... a tds_logout is better but we
> would probably like to have a symmetric tds_login.
> tds_connect_and_login calls tds_send_login, tds7_send_login and
> tds8_do_login but are all static function. Perhaps a
> tds_logout_and_disconnect would be a perfect name. This function
> should be called before every tds_free_socket function.
